Key takeaway: 7 of the 14 District of Columbia-based institutions in our directory that offer at least one fully online program report both credit for military training and a dedicated point of contact for veterans, servicemembers, and their families (IPEDS IC 2024). 4 report all four services the federal survey tracks. How We Rank Schools

Every school list on this site is ordered by the BOC Score, computed from the most recent school-level data published by the U.S. Department of Education (College Scorecard and IPEDS). To qualify, a school must be currently operating and accredited by an agency recognized by the U.S. Department of Education. Each eligible school is then scored on five measures, percentile-ranked against schools at the same credential level:

  • Graduation rate 30%
  • Median earnings, 10 years after entry 25%
  • Average net price (lower is better) 20%
  • Retention rate 15%
  • Fully online availability 10%

Schools without enough outcome data appear after ranked schools, without a score. Advertising never affects these rankings. Read the full methodology.

What the four services mean

  • Credit for military training (IPEDS VET2): the institution reports that it awards academic credit for military training, typically evaluated through the Joint Services Transcript. How much credit applies is set program by program.
  • Dedicated military contact (VET3): a named point of contact for veterans, servicemembers, and their families.
  • DoD MOU member (VET5): the institution has signed the Department of Defense Voluntary Education Partnership Memorandum of Understanding, a requirement for participating in service education programs.
  • Student veteran org (VET4): a recognized student veteran organization on the institution’s records.

Of the 7 schools in District of Columbia that meet this page’s two-service definition, 4 report all four. All 7 are fully online by the IPEDS DISTPGS flag, as is every school on the national military-friendly online colleges list; the state view differs only in where the institution is based.
